moroccan roasted salmon with mango salsa

This is a great way to prepare salmon. The salsa adds a great touch, providing the entire dish a sweet and spicy element.

prep time 10 Min
cook time 20 Min
method Bake
yield 4 serving(s)

Ingredients

  • 1 large mango, peeled and chopped (1 1/2 cups)
  • 1 small sweet red pepper (or red bell pepper), diced
  • 2 tablespoons finely chopped red onion
  • 1 teaspoon ground ginger (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h mint
  • 2 tablespoons orange juice
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ons harissa (a hot red pepper sauce)
  • 4 large salmon fillets, skinned (about 1 1/2 lb total)
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t

How To Make moroccan roasted salmon with mango salsa

  • Step 1
    Preheat oven to 450ºF.
  • Step 2
    Combine chopped mango, red pepper, onion, ginger (if using), mint and orange juice in a bowl. Cover and store in refrigerator until ready to use.
  • Step 3
    Spread harissa over both sides of salmon fillets; sprinkle with salt. Place salmon on a baking sheet coated with cooking spray. Bake at 450º for 20 minutes or until the fish flakes easily when tested with a fork.
  • Step 4
    Serve with the mango salsa.
